    Where to Buy Roblox Gift Cards and How to Redeem Them in 2023

    Robux is the virtual currency within Roblox, and can be used to purchase special outfits or animations, various items for your avatar, and even unique abilities! If you’re looking to gift someone some Robux, you might be wondering how to do that? We’ve got all the information you’ll need on where and how to buy Robux during Black Friday, as well as how to redeem them.

    How to Purchase a Roblox Gift Card

    Players of Roblox are able to purchase Robux in-game via the in-game store on their chosen platform; mobile, Xbox, PlayStation, and PC. However, if you’re wanting to gift someone some Robux, you’ll need to buy them a gift card, either from the Roblox Store or via Amazon. To begin with, you’ll want to head to the Roblox Store and decide who the gift card is for. If you choose to purchase from Amazon, you can skip this step.

    If you choose a gift card for yourself, select For Me and you can then select either a Digital Card or a Physical Card. If you’re sending a gift card to a friend or loved one, pick A Friend and input their name and your name (these can also be nicknames) in the appropriate sections.

    For either card, you’ll be asked to select a currency that matches that of the country of the person you are gifting the card to. Keep in mind that the gift card will not be redeemable for your friend/loved one if the currency you select does not match the currency of their country. The options for currencies are as follows:

    • USD – US Dollar – Available for both Digital and Physical Cards
    • AUD – Australian Dollar – Only Digital Cards
    • CAD – Canadian Dollar – Available for both Digital and Physical Cards
    • EUR – Euro – Only Digital Cards
    • GBP – Great British Pound – Only Digital Cards

    Digital Card

    A Digital Robux Card will be sent via email and arrives immediately by default, though you can choose your own date and times if this gift is planned for a birthday or special occasion.

    With the currency selected for the digital card, you’ll then be able to select a design for the gift card with various occasions, characters, and experiences available to choose from.

    You’ll then be prompted to choose how much credit you would like to put on the card. With various preset amounts to choose from ranging from 10 – 250 (depending on your chosen currency), though you can also set the amount manually to however much you wish via the Quantity counter beneath the presets.

    If you’ve picked a birthday or occasion in the design, you can now add an optional personalised message and you’ll then decide where the card is going. Input the recipient’s email and confirm it, and if a specific delivery date is needed you can also select that here.

    You’ll then receive the order summary where you can confirm the details are correct, and you can then proceed to the checkout where you’ll need to enter your payment details with the following options:

    • PayPal
    • Google Pay
    • Credit/Debit Card

    With your details set, check the box to agree to the Terms & Conditions and you can then place and complete your order!

    Physical Card

    A physical Robux gift card will be sent traditionally through the mail, and a one time shipping fee of $0.99 or CA$1.49 per card will apply. Only available in the US or Canada, you’ll then be able to select how much credit will be available on the card, with the same presets as the Digital version, ranging from 10 – 200 with the ability to input your own custom amount (with the aforementioned shipping fee automatically tagged on).

    You can then add an optional personalised message, and then you’ll be asked to provide the delivery destination. Input the recipient’s name and address, and you can also determine whether to send the recipient an email to let them know a gift is on the way. Moving on to shipping, and then payment, you’ll then be set and the order will be placed!

    How to Redeem Your Roblox Gift Card

    Once you have received a Roblox Gift Card from a friend, or one that you’ve purchased for yourself, you’ll want to head over to Roblox.com/redeem. From there, You or your friend/loved one will then need to do the following:

    1. Log into their existing Roblox account
    2. Find the PIN/Code on the Gift Card and enter it into the white box on the website
    3. Click the Redeem button
    4. If successful, a success message will appear on screen and Credit will be added to the associated account

    Congratulations! You’ve now got a new amount of Robux credit added to that account that can be spent in-game on whatever the player wants!
